Background
Knitted fabrics include weft knitted fabrics and warp knitted fabrics according to the weaving method. Weft-knitted fabrics are usually made from low-stretch polyester yarns or special-shaped polyester yarns, nylon yarns, cotton yarns, wool yarns and the like as raw materials by knitting flat stitch, variable flat stitch, rib flat stitch, double rib flat stitch, jacquard weave, terry weave and the like on various weft knitting machines.
In the middle of the real life, after carrying out textile fabric preparation, need wash and dry textile fabric, however current drying device has certain shortcoming, for example current drying device can not be even dry textile fabric to reduce textile fabric stoving's effect, and reduced the efficiency of drying, can not satisfy the use of different small-size and medium-size textile mill.

Referring to fig. 1-3, the present invention provides an embodiment:
a drying device for textile fabric comprises a bottom plate 1, wherein a box body 2 is fixedly connected to the top of the bottom plate 1, a movable box 3 is fixedly connected to the top of the inner wall of the box body 2, a rotating shaft 4 is rotatably connected to the top of the inner wall of the movable box 3, a worm wheel 5 is fixedly connected to the outer surface of the rotating shaft 4, the bottom end of the rotating shaft 4 penetrates through the movable box 3 and extends to the bottom of the movable box 3, a rotating plate 6 is fixedly connected to one end, extending to the bottom of the movable box 3, of the rotating shaft 4, the top of the rotating plate 6 is rotatably connected to the bottom of the movable box 3, a hook 7 is fixedly connected to the outer surface of the bottom of the rotating plate 6, a placing plate 8 is rotatably connected between two sides of the inner wall of the box body 2, and U-shaped blocks 9 are fixedly connected to the, a connecting rod 10 is arranged between the opposite sides of the two U-shaped blocks 9;
through the setting of couple 7, can hang textile fabric to through the rotation of rotor plate 6, can drive textile fabric and rotate, textile fabric abundant with hot-blast processing of being convenient for, the efficiency of great improvement textile fabric stoving, the effect of effectual improvement textile fabric stoving is applicable to the use of different small and medium-sized textile mills moreover.
In this embodiment, a bolt 11 is disposed between two sides of the two U-shaped blocks 9.
In the embodiment, a motor 12 is fixedly connected to one side of the bottom of the inner wall of the movable box 3, a worm 13 is fixedly connected to an output shaft of the motor 12, and the outer surface of the worm 13 is meshed with the outer surface of the worm wheel 5;
the motor 12 is connected with an external power supply and a control switch.
In this embodiment, the other side of the bottom of the inner wall of the movable box 3 is provided with an air heater 14, an air outlet of the air heater 14 is provided with an air outlet cylinder 15 through an air outlet pipe, the air outlet cylinder 15 is fixed on one side of the inner wall of the box body 2, and an air inlet of the air heater 14 is communicated with the outside of the box body 2;
and the air outlet cylinder 15 is used for discharging the gas produced by the air heater 14 onto the textile fabric for drying.
In this embodiment, storage racks 16 are disposed on both sides of the top of the placing plate 8;
and the storage rack 16 is used for storing the textile fabric.
In this embodiment, the front hinge of the cabinet 2 is provided with a door 17.
The working principle is as follows: textile fabric that will dry hangs on couple 7 through the shelf, through the start-up of air heater 14, can pour into steam into to the inside of play gas cylinder 15, rethread play gas cylinder 15 pours into steam into to the inside of box 2, rethread motor 12's start-up, can drive worm wheel 5 and worm 13 and rotate, rotation through worm wheel 5 and worm 13, can drive axis of rotation 4 and rotate, indirectly drive rotor plate 6 and rotate, rotation through rotor plate 6, can drive textile fabric and rotate, textile fabric is abundant and hot-blast processing of being convenient for, the efficiency of great improvement textile fabric stoving, and the effect of effectual improvement textile fabric stoving, be applicable to the use of different small-size and medium-size textile mills.
